Class Character.Subset

java.lang.Object
java.lang.Character.Subset
Direct Known Subclasses:
Character.UnicodeBlock,InputSubset
Enclosing class:
Character

public static classCharacter.SubsetextendsObject
Instances of this class represent particular subsets of the Unicode character set. The only family of subsets defined in theCharacter class isCharacter.UnicodeBlock. Other portions of the Java API may define other subsets for their own purposes.
Since:
1.2

    • equals

      public final boolean equals(Object obj)
      Compares twoSubset objects for equality. This method returnstrue if and only ifthis and the argument refer to the same object; since this method isfinal, this guarantee holds for all subclasses.
      Overrides:
      equals in class Object
      Parameters:
      obj - the reference object with which to compare.
      Returns:
      true if this object is the same as the obj argument;false otherwise.

    • hashCode

      public final int hashCode()
      Returns the standard hash code as defined by theObject.hashCode() method. This method isfinal in order to ensure that theequals andhashCode methods will be consistent in all subclasses.
      Overrides:
      hashCode in class Object
      Returns:
      a hash code value for this object
